History and Growth:
Online poker surfaced inside late 1990s due to developments in technology and also the internet. The initial online poker area, earth Poker, was launched in 1998, attracting a small but enthusiastic community. However, it was in the first 2000s that online poker experienced exponential growth, mostly as a result of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
